引言
V2Ray是一款功能强大的代理工具,它为用户提供了更稳定、更安全的网络连接。然而,在使用V2Ray时,动态端口配置失败是一个常见的问题,这会导致网络连接不畅。本文将深入浅出地探讨这一问题,并提供详细的解决方案。
V2Ray的动态端口功能
什么是动态端口?
动态端口是一种让服务器监听的端口以不同的方式随机变化的机制。这种机制可以提高网络的安全性和抗审查能力,特别是在不确定的网络环境中十分有效。
V2Ray中的动态端口
在V2Ray的配置文件中,通过设置动态端口,可以避免被某些网络监管监测到连接的特征。通过配置动态端口,用户可以获得以下优点:
- 隐蔽性:防止被监控
- 安全性:提高使用安全
- 灵活性:根据需求随时调整端口
V2Ray动态端口配置失败的原因
尽管能带来诸多好处,但是用户在配置V2Ray的动态端口时,常常会面临各种各样的问题,我们汇总了一些导至V2Ray动态端口配置失败的原因:
1. 配置文件错误
配置文件的格式必须严格符合JSON标准,若出现语法错误或格式不规范,V2Ray将无法正常加载配置。
2. 已被占用的端口
如果设置的动态端口区间中存在已被占用的端口,那么动态端口功能将无法生效,导致连接失败。
3. 网络防火墙设置
某些防火墙可能会阻止V2Ray正常运作,需检查防火墙规则确保允许所设的端口进行相关通信。
4. Ver要点确保正确性
使用不正确或者过期的V2Ray版本也可能导致动态端口的功能失效。
如何解决V2Ray动态端口配置失败
如果你在配置V2Ray时遭遇动态端口不起作用的情况,可以重复检查如下几个方面:
1. 确认配置文件格式
- 使用JSON格式校验工具检查自己的配置文件是否符合格式,避免语法错误。
- 使用在线工具进行校验,有助于识别潜在问题。
2. 检查端口占用情况
- 使用命令行工具,如
netstat
,确定所指定的端口是否已被其他应用占用。 - 修改端口范围,确保选择未被占用的端口。
3. 调整防火墙设置
- 检查操作系统的防火墙和安全策略,确保相关端口已被允许通行。
- 使用特定的终端命令避免不必要的拦截设置。
4. 更新V2Ray版本
- 定期检查和更新V2Ray至最新版本,以获得最佳的性能与功能支持。
- 遇到某些bug,需要查看V2Ray的官方发布说明以及用户反馈。
疑难解答 (FAQ)
1. 为什么V2Ray动态端口总是连接失败?
可能是由于配置文件中的 JSON 格式错误、使用了无效的已被占用的端口,没检查防火墙等安全策略。
2. 如何检查我的动态端口配置是否生效?
可以使用一些网络检测工具,比如curl
,检查当前V2Ray所使用的端口,试图从客户端访问即可。
3. 如何确保端口一直动态且不会被监控?
确保你的端口范围足够大,且使用加密通信时,务必要确保加密规则选择符合安全规范。
4. 如果我的动态端口配置助手月少了怎么处理夜?
退回到默认设置,进行简化配置检测,再逐步增加动态配置选项,避免引入未知的因素。
结论
wVeaRay的动态端口配置虽然带来了许多便利,但在运用中遇到问题在所难免。在对照本文中所列建议进行逐一排查,通常能够解决动态端口配置失败的问题。建议在使用过程中保持细心,随时查看更新和优化配置。